Gobi and the Taklimakan are the two largest what in China?

The Gobi and Taklimakan deserts are the two largest deserts in China. The Gobi Desert stretches across northern China and southern Mongolia, while the Taklimakan Desert is located in the Xinjiang Uygur Autonomous Region in western China.

The Taklamakan Desert is located on which continent?

The Taklimakan desert is located on the continent of Asia. It is a desert in the Xinjiang Uyghur Autonomous Region in the northwest region of China.


What are two main deserts in china?

There are two main deserts in China. These include the Gobi Desert (located in north central China), as well as the Taklimakan Desert (located in western China).

What are the natural borders of China?

In the ancient times, China only had to rely on its natural borders to defend itself. These borders include the Himalayas to the southwest, the Taklimakan Desert to the west, the Yellow Sea to the northeast and the China Sea to the southeast.
